DESCRIPTION

During this trip you will enjoy breathtaking landscapes, while delighting your palate with the region’s typical cuisine. In Ensenada you'll get to try the traditional German pastrymaking and Chiloé's famous “curanto”.


HIGHLIGHTS

Llanquihue Lake, Petrohue River, Osorno Volcano, Todos los Santos Lake , Chacao Canal, CaulĂ­n, Ancud, Frutillar

 


Itinerary


Airport reception and transfer to your hotel. At the appointed time, departure towards Club Alemán Molino de Agua, driving along the shore of Llanquihue Lake. Lunch stop.  Then, you'll continue your trip heading to Vicente Perez Rosales National Park, arriving at the waterfalls in Petrohue River. Well-marked trails give you a chance to stroll through the renowned Valdivian Rain Forest. You'll continue your way to Todos los Santos Lake and take a short walk through an ancient beech forest. Arrival at Laguna Verde, a green lagoon at the foot of Osorno volcano. Back in your vehicle, you'll climb to over 3 thousand feet to see the Burbuja Crater and a spectacular view of the Petrohue valley and the Andes. Finally, you'll reach the Ski Center, where you'll enjoy a hot chocolate and an incredible view of Llanquihue Lake. Return to Puerto Varas. In the evening, transfer to a local restaurant for dinner. Accommodations (L – D)

Breakfast. Departure at 8:30 for the magical Chiloé island. You'll head to Puerto Montt, and then take the route leading to the small locality of Pargua. Here, you'll board a ferry to cross the Chacao Canal, being able to observe a great variety of seabirds and playful dolphins that often accompany the ferry. In Chacao, you'll take a rural road to Caulin Bay where you'll enjoy an oyster tasting, and then visit a nesting center of migratory birds. You'll continue your route towards Ancud and visit its main attractions: the Regional Museum of Ancud, San Antonio Fort, Arenas Gruesas Beach, Huaihuen Hill and the Municipal Market, with its stands offering a variety of seafood products and crafts. Then, you'll continue your trip towards Quetalmahue, a small fishing village, where you'll enjoy traditional island dishes. In the afternoon, return to Puerto Varas. Accommodation. (B – L).

Breakfast. Depart for Frutillar on a road that goes along the shore of the lake, offering nice views of the mountains and the countryside. On arriving in Frutillar you first visit the Edmundo Winkler Forest Reserve. Then, you'll head down Frutillar’s main avenue where you'll stop at a tearoom for a delicious portion of kuchen (German-style cake) and hot chocolate. Since Frutillar was founded by German immigrants, the European heritage in its architecture and gardens can be observed. It is famous in Chile as a vacation spot, mainly for its tranquil waters and its classical music festival. Your final visit is the German Settlers’ Museum, an open-air museum that takes you back to the 1850’s, while enchanting you with the fragrances of its botanical garden. After this visit, you'll have lunch at a restaurant-workshop, outstanding for its gastronomical products prepared with fresh vegetables cultivated in its own garden.
After lunch, transfer to the airport for your return flight. (B – L).
